Mental Health Services in Chattanooga, Tennessee

Chattanooga, Tennessee, with its population of over 180,000, is a city rich in culture and history. Known for its picturesque landscapes and the iconic Tennessee River, Chattanooga offers a unique blend of urban and natural living.

Key Mental-Health Concerns for Chattanooga Residents

The most common mental health conditions in Chattanooga include anxiety, depression, and substance use disorders. According to the CDC, Tennessee has higher rates of mental health conditions compared to the national average.

Access to Care & Providers in Chattanooga

In Chattanooga, individuals seeking mental health treatment have access to both public and private services. Crisis lines are available 24/7 and community organizations offer support to those in need. Noteworthy local initiatives include the Chattanooga Mental Health Cooperative and the Tennessee Mental Health Consumers' Association.

Therapies & Specialties

  •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) are widely available in Chattanooga.
  • For trauma-focused care, many therapists in Chattanooga are trained in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R).
  • Unique local offerings include e-therapy and bilingual care, ensuring accessibility to therapy in Chattanooga, Tennessee for diverse populations.

Local Policies & Stressors

Chattanooga residents face stresses related to the cost of living, which is slightly higher than the national average. Industry pressures, particularly in the manufacturing sector, also contribute to mental health concerns. The presence of several colleges in the area brings additional stressors related to student life.
